- Christmas Day is a day of colorful celebration as the Indians who live and work in the highlands and mountains dress up and ride their decorated llamas down to the ranches where their employers live. They bring fruit and produce that they lay before the image of the Christ Child in the manger scene, which is set up in the ranch house. Children also bring their gifts and make speeches to the Holy Infant, asking blessings for their family and their animals. Then there is a fiesta with singing and dancing. The owner of the ranch distributes gifts to all his employees and their families. The huge meal will have roast lamb, baked potatoes and brown sugar bread.
